Events:

  • Accession of Wei Mingdi as emperor of the Kingdom of Wei of China.
  • Ardashir I of Persia overthrows the rulers of the Parthian Empire to become Shah of Persia. His descendants, the Sassanian dynasty, will rule Persia into the 600s.
  • A merchant from the Roman Empire called "Qin Lun" by the Chinese, arrived in Jiaozhi (near modern Hanoi) and was taken to see Sun Quan, the Wu Emperor, who requested him to make a report on his native country and people. He was given an escort for the return trip including a present of ten male and ten female "blackish-coloured dwarfs." However, the officer in charge of the Chinese escort died on the way and Qin Lun had to continue his journey home alone.
